Chiropractors are doctors who are trained in the diagnosis, treatment and prevention of disorders of the neuromusculoskeletal system and the effects these disorders have on general health. There is an emphasis on manual techniques, including joint adjustment and/or manipulation, with a particular focus on the subluxation. A vertebral subluxation is a relatively common condition in which a spinal vertebra has lost its proper positioning with one or both of its neighboring vertebrae which interferes with the nervous system.
